Abstract

Sustainable tourism is the concept of visiting a place as a tourist and trying to make only a positive impact on the environment, society and economy. Tourism can involve primary transportation to the general location, local transportation, accommodations, entertainment, recreation, nourishment and shopping. In this context, the research study tourism is operator towards recreational. This study analyzed the sustainability tourism predictive model towards operator in marine park. The research addresses concentrating on four variables which are attractiveness, risks and hazards, maintenance and cleanliness and infrastructure. By using regression analysis, the result found that all four variables were predicted influences the sustainable tourism in marine park.Keywords: Tourism, operators, sustainabilityJEL Classifications: L83, Q55, Z32
